Day in the life of YouMeSushi Franchisee Alamgir Shek

youmesushi-Alamgir.jpg

Alamgir Shek opened his YouMeSushi franchised store in Greenwich in 2023.  He talks about a typical day running his business.

“I travel about 15 minutes to my YouMeSushi store in Greenwich, London, to open up.  My role as franchisee overseeing a small team of seven, is varied!  I am the manager but also I’m head chef and in charge of customer service too!  At the moment, I manage one store but as I plan to expand and take on more YouMeSushi sites soon, so my role will change over time.

“Currently, I usually start by preparing all the fresh sushi.  Previously, I was a sushi chef and worked in kitchens for 18 years, so food is my first love and this is the part of my business I enjoy the most.  I take pride in my work, especially now I’m the franchisee and working for myself.  It’s important that all our meals are fresh and delicious as this keeps customers coming back for more.

“From classics like tuna and salmon rolls to more innovative sushi combinations, our menu offers something for everyone.  We only use the freshest fish, vegetables, and rice, ensuring that each roll is crafted with care and precision.  Our commitment to quality and freshness means every bite reflects our passion for creating the finest sushi in Greenwich. 

“Our regulars will start coming in to pick up their lunch from 11am onwards.  So it’s important we are ready to provide them with their favourite sushi boxes to go.  Then, the lunchtime rush itself is always crazy busy with take aways.  

“A handful of customers can also eat-in at our seating area, which they often enjoy doing if ordering our delicious hot Japanese food like our Chicken Katsu Curry or our Seafood Ramen Noodle Soup.  Occasionally, we will get one or two tourists but most customers are from nearby offices or work in the city.

“Students may come in for refreshments if they are studying in the library but the afternoons are usually a little quieter.

“During the day I usually take a break for a couple of hours.  I have a young daughter and my wife needs a break too so I spend time with them.

“The evenings are always very busy with delivery orders.  The team also need to find time to place orders for stock.  I also manage the staff rota and this means keeping a close eye on labour costs.  It’s early days with my business so to keep staff costs down I often do jobs myself.  As I become more established, I will be able to delegate more tasks to my team.
